On Fri, Jun 16, 2017 at 04:44:46PM -0400, Bruce Momjian wrote: > Yes, that is _exactly_ the right place to look. Only in PG 10 do we > restart the new cluster to invalidate hash indexes. In previous > releases we didn't do the restart. > > That didn't matter with the old rsync instructions, but now that we have > removed the start/stop before rsync step, the final WAL status of > pg_upgrade matters. > > I suggest applying the attached patch Sorry, I meant to say, I suggest applying the attached patch to all Postgres versions, of course modified. While the rsync instructions only appear in PG 9.5+, the instructions work for any supported version of Postgres, so we should allow it to continue working, even if the updated instructions are used. -- Bruce Momjian <bruce@momjian.us> http://momjian.us EnterpriseDB http://enterprisedb.com + As you are, so once was I.
